The most common type of manganese ore includes manganese oxide and manganese carbonate. And the extraction of manganese mainly includes magnetic separation, gravity separation, flotation process, etc.

3500-Mn A. Introduction 1. Occurrence and Significance Manganese (Mn) is the first element in Group VIIB in the periodic table. It has an atomic number of 25, an atomic weight of 54.94, and common valences of 2, 4, and 7 (and more rarely, valences of 1, 3, 5, and 6). The following is a brief introduction to the ore dressing equipment of manganese ore mining process. 1 Gravity separation Manganese gravity separation process flow: the raw ore enters the silo, is broken into a rough jaw crusher through a belt conveyor, and then enters the fine crusher for secondary crushing.
